About

Christoph Gerdes is a scholar working on Surgery,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Internal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Christoph Gerdes has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 400 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Surgery, 8 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 6 papers in Internal Medicine. Recurrent topics in Christoph Gerdes's work include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(6 papers),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(5 papers) and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(3 papers). Christoph Gerdes is often cited by papers focused on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(6 papers), Blood Coagulation and Thrombosis Mechanisms (5 papers) and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(3 papers). Christoph Gerdes coll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Netherlands and United States. Christoph Gerdes's co-authors include Stefan Heitmeier, Volker Laux, Elisabeth Perzborn, Mayken Visser, Angelika Richter, Holger Summer, Peter Ellinghaus, Özkan Yalkinoglu, Stefan Wohlfeil and Jan Stampfuss and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Journal of Medicinal Chemistry and Arteriosclerosis Thrombosis and Vascular Biology.
